Database
오라클 데이터임포트 시, GC overhead limit exceeded. 오류 발생 해결 방법
Life-Journey
2020. 6. 13. 23:21
반응형
오라클 데이터임포트 시, GC overhead limit exceeded. 오류 발생 해결 방법
오늘은 오라클 에러에 대해 이야기해보겠습니다.
프로젝트를 진행할 때, 디비에 덤프하는 작업은 흔히 이루어지는 과정이죠~
엑셀로 평소와 같이 그 과정을 하다가 난생 처음 보는 GC overhead limit exceeded 라는 에러를 접하였습니다.
원인은 에러 말 그대로 한계를 초과, 즉 메모리가 부족하여 파일을 열수가 없다는 것 입니다.
자세히 살펴보니 저의 엑셀 파일은 XLSX 파일이였습니다.
구글링하면 많은 방법들이 있으나 다 안되고 저는 파일을 바꿔주는 것으로 해결하였습니다.
즉, 엑셀에서 다른이름저장을하여 XLSX를 CSV 파일로 변환 후 데이터를 오라클에 집어 넣는 겁니다.
CSV파일은 XLSX파일보다 적은 메모리를 필요로 하기 때문에 가능했던거죠.
이렇게 쉬운방법이 있는데 저는 다른 방법들(sqlDeveloper.conf 변경 등..)을 해보다가 시간을 좀 날렸습니다..
저와 같은 고민을 하신다면 CSV 파일 변경하여 업로드 해보세요!
반응형